What is the hub?

 

Carnival has an app called the Hub. You can download it for free and it's $5 per user for the week. You can basically message each other without using data from your cellphone carrier. It also has the daily schedule for the ship. I was afraid the kids would accidentally use data but with the Hub they put the phone in airplane mode and we could still communicate.

As for Anytime, we're sailing Pride in April (4/16) and it's our first time with ATD on Carnival. We do it all the time on Royal, and are able to book reservations in advance. Can you book reservations on Carnival or is it always walk up and wait? Mom has some issues with standing for long periods, so I'd like to advance reserve if possible.

Carnival does NOT let you book a time in advance for a table with ATD. You will get one of those 'buzzers' that busy restaurants often hand out. So you can go sit and wait to be 'buzzed' when your table is ready, but you do have to stay close to the dining room.

 

We had long wait times with ATD on the Imagination last month. I'm glad we booked late dining for our upcoming cruise on the Pride.
